117.info
人生若只如初见

oracle interval函数怎么使用

在Oracle数据库中,INTERVAL函数用于创建一个日期或时间间隔。它的语法如下:

INTERVAL expression unit

其中,expression表示一个数字或一个表达式,unit表示一个日期或时间单位。

以下是一些使用INTERVAL函数的示例:

  1. 创建一个间隔为10天的日期间隔:

SELECT INTERVAL ‘10’ DAY FROM dual;

  1. 创建一个间隔为3小时的时间间隔:

SELECT INTERVAL ‘3’ HOUR FROM dual;

  1. 创建一个间隔为2个月的日期间隔:

SELECT INTERVAL ‘2’ MONTH FROM dual;

  1. 创建一个间隔为1年2个月的日期间隔:

SELECT INTERVAL ‘1-2’ YEAR TO MONTH FROM dual;

  1. 创建一个间隔为2小时30分钟的时间间隔:

SELECT INTERVAL ‘2:30’ HOUR TO MINUTE FROM dual;

  1. 创建一个间隔为3天4小时30分钟的时间间隔:

SELECT INTERVAL ‘3 4:30’ DAY TO MINUTE FROM dual;

注意:在使用INTERVAL函数时,表达式必须是一个有效的数字,且单位必须是合法的日期或时间单位。

未经允许不得转载 » 本文链接:https://www.117.info/ask/feda0AzsLBQ5SA1E.html

推荐文章

  • oracle commit如何使用

    在Oracle数据库中,COMMIT语句用于将事务中的所有更改提交保存到数据库中。它的基本语法如下:COMMIT;使用COMMIT语句时需要注意以下几点:1. COMMIT语句必须在一...

  • oracle查询数字溢出怎么解决

    在Oracle中,如果查询中的数字溢出,可以通过以下方法解决:1. 使用合适的数据类型:确保使用合适的数据类型来存储和处理数字。例如,如果要存储超过10位的整数,...

  • oracle怎么查询所有表的记录数

    可以使用如下的SQL语句查询Oracle数据库中所有表的记录数:
    SELECT owner, table_name, num_rows
    FROM all_tables
    ORDER BY owner, table_name; ...

  • oracle备份的方式有哪几种

    Oracle备份的方式有以下几种: 物理备份(Physical Backup):物理备份是指将数据库的数据文件、控制文件和日志文件直接复制到备份目标中。常见的物理备份方式包...

  • win10怎么安装打印机驱动程序

    要安装打印机驱动程序在Windows 10上,请按照以下步骤操作: 首先,确保你的打印机已经连接到电脑并且打开。 打开“设置”菜单。你可以点击“开始”按钮,然后选...

  • win10缺少大量的dll文件如何解决

    如果在Windows 10中缺少大量的DLL文件,可以尝试以下解决方法: 运行系统文件检查工具:打开命令提示符(以管理员身份运行),输入sfc /scannow命令,然后按回车...

  • java捕获oracle主键重复异常如何解决

    在Java中,可以使用try-catch语句来捕获Oracle主键重复异常。当执行插入操作时,如果遇到主键重复,Oracle会抛出一个唯一约束异常(Unique Constraint Violation...

  • linux如何重启端口服务

    在Linux上重启端口服务,可以通过以下步骤: 找到要重启的端口服务的进程ID(PID)。可以使用netstat命令或lsof命令来查找正在监听该端口的进程,例如要查找监听...